    A weekend of fun turned into heartbreak for Usher and his ex-wife, Tameka Foster: Her 11-year-old son, Kyle Glover, was pronounced brain dead after a jet ski hit him in the head on Lake Lanier, Georgia.

    Usher flew to Kyle's bedside on Sunday night, according to US Weekly - and he remains there as Foster makes the heartbreaking decision whether or not to take him off life support.

    A representative for Georgia's Department of Natural Resources said the department's Critical Incident Response Team will reconstruct the accident to figure out how fast the jet-skier was traveling at the time of the accident. Police will then decide whether or not to file charges.
